Use the Rational Zeros Theorem to write a list of all potential rational zeros f(x) = x3 - 10x2 + 9x - 24

OpenStudy (anonymous):

Well you would use the p over q set-up. 24 = p 1 = q Then use all of the factors of both to get all of your factors. Example: 24/1 = 24 ±24 is a possible factor

OpenStudy (anonymous):

I'll give a hint. There are 8(technically 16) possible roots.
